Loose wheel spoke fix
When I posted a question about fixing two loose wheel spokes it was suggested that I use a product called "Chair-Loc". Didn't have any luck finding any of that but went to Jim's Ace Hardward and they had another product called "Tite Chairs". Does the exact same thing. Guys that restore old furniture...
